Stove Top Stuffing Creator Dies



Ruth M. Siems, a home economist from southern Indiana who helped create Stove Top stuffing, a Thanksgiving favorite that will be on dinner tables across the country this year, has died at 74.

Siems, who worked for General Foods for more than 30 years, died Nov. 13 in Newburgh, Ind., after suffering a heart attack at her home.
